You think you should be okay but aren’t totally sure

Sometimes, clients are optimistic and confident that their systems are secure – they may have a good password policy and run a respected antivirus application.  However, working through the Cyber Essentials questionnaire forces you to scrutinise some configurations and methods of working that you may not have realised are important.  This can be a light bulb moment – a great time to embrace this opportunity to learn and tightenup your cyber security posture.

You need Cyber Essentials yesterday

An increasing number of businesses are looking to achieve Cyber Essentials in order to win or keep a contract that demands adherence to the Cyber Essentials (Plus) scheme.  But please don’t let yourself fall into a trap here – a certificate of compliance isn’t equal to security, and those that complete the Cyber Essentials questionnaire as a literal tick-box exercise, answering ‘yes’ to all the questions and providing answers that are geared towards getting marked ‘compliant’, but that are not necessarily based on true facts, can end badly.  Approaching the scheme with no genuine willingness to reach the Cyber Essentials standards is inviting a catastrophe. Instead, take the process seriously, make the changes it requires and find yourself protected from 80% of the most common forms of internet threat.

Achieving Cyber Essentials may meet your business requirements, but the ultimate certification is Cyber Essentials Plus.  This can be obtained after achieving Cyber Essentials and is where you hand the reins over to us to complete an audit of the controls that were declared as being in place on the portal questionnaire.  This certification holds a much higher level of kudos, as it provides validation that the secure controls declared in Cyber Essentials, are indeed in place.  We are seeing more and more frequently that contracts require adherence to Cyber Essentials Plus because of this verification.    

How to know which package you should go for 

Hopefully by now, you have a fair idea of which package suits you best, but just to make sure, if you answer ‘No’ to any of the questions below, you need Cyber Essentials Assisted!   

  • Do you know where your boundary firewall is?  
  • Has the default password been changed on your boundary firewall?   
  • Would you know how to change it?  
  • Are your users using standard user accounts for their day-to-day work?  
  • Do you understand the difference between admin and standard user accounts? 
  • Are your operating systems supported? 
  • Are you sure??
  • Do you know how to find out what operating system your devices are running? 
  • Are all your software applications supported?
